CI note: GraphQL N+1 fix (Lanternfold API). New folks: the orders resolver was firing one SQL query per line item, so the perf gate on the Quillhaven runner kept timing out. Fix: batch loads via the Hatchloader layer, keyed on order ID. If the gate fails again, check that HATCH_BATCH=1 is set in the pipeline env — it isn't inherited by fork builds. Verify the fix landed by comparing against the passing run's trace token below.

pipeline stamp: htk6_c9ba45

## Break-Glass: PixHoard Image Cache

New folks: if the PixHoard image cache leaks memory and OOMs the Renner nodes, don't wait for approvals. Restart via the break-glass account, file an incident, and notify the cache owner. Access is audited. The break-glass account unlocks with the recovery passphrase below.

recovery phrase for kagaf-yajof: fraax-quenwyn-lamion

## Changelog — ChipGate Reader v4.2

Renamed setting: `READER_SYNC_KEY` is now `CHIPGATE_UPLINK_SECRET`. The old name dated from when the Vellmark Marathon pilot used a single mat; now that timing data flows from multiple checkpoint readers into the Stridewell aggregation service, the new name reflects its actual role authenticating uplink batches. The old variable is ignored as of this release, so deployments must be updated before race day. Add the new entry to each reader's env file as follows.

secret setting of tajof-bahif: COURIER_KEY3=65d

## Escalation — Shrinkwright CLI

Shrinkwright handles batch image resizing for the Pellmont asset pipeline. If a batch job fails with repeated OOM kills, do not raise worker memory beyond 8 GB — split the manifest instead. Reviewers approving hotfixes should confirm checksum verification stays enabled. Unresolved failures after two retries escalate to the tooling rotation. For escalations outside business hours, contact the maintainers directly.

escalation mailbox, yahif-kahop: norax.aldion.quenath@ordinhq.example